Edgar M. Purvis, Jr. ,
Executive V.P., Emerson Climate Technologies
Purvis has responsibility for Emerson Climate Technologies, a business of Emerson, which posted sales of $3.8 billion in fiscal 2008. He joined Emerson in 1983 as a product planner with Copeland. He assumed a number of senior management positions in air conditioning marketing, sales and product planning, and in 1993 was appointed vice president of marketing. In 1995, Purvis was promoted to vice president of sales and marketing, and in 1996 became the president of refrigeration, a position he held until 2003 when he was named group vice president of refrigeration.
Purvis is active in industry organizations including the Commercial Refrigerator Manufacturers Division (CRMD) and serves as a board member at Air-Conditioning, Heating, and Refrigeration Institute (AHRI). An avid supporter of many civic and charitable organizations, he is a member of Dayton Presidents Club, University of Dayton’s Executive Development Program, and is actively involved in Troy Christian School.
Purvis holds a bachelor’s degree in mechanical engineering from the University of Tennessee, a master’s degree in mechanical engineering from the University of Michigan, and a master of business administration from Capital University in Columbus, Ohio.
